At Wayzata Community Church, Middle School Ministry is a vital part of our broader Family Ministries mission — nurturing faith at every stage of life and supporting students and families as they grow together.
Middle school is a time of big questions, growing independence, and discovering identity. That’s why we create a space where students feel welcomed, known, and encouraged as they explore their faith in meaningful, age-appropriate ways. Supported by a dedicated team of staff and volunteers, our ministry is relational, experiential, and rooted in real-life conversations that matter to middle schoolers.
Through Sunday mornings and midweek gatherings, students engage in a blend of learning, music, service, and community-building experiences. Together, we explore the stories of the Bible, practice worship, and begin to shape a personal, lasting relationship with God — all within a supportive and inclusive environment where every student belongs.

Wednesdays

Homework & Hang
4:00–6:15 p.m. • The Corner

A relaxed after-school space to snack, do homework, play games, or simply hang out with friends.

Middle School Youth Group
6:30–8:00 p.m.

Youth Group includes fun games, silly skits, student-led music, an engaging faith message with real-life connections, and small-group time with our incredible volunteer leaders.
